A clinical study on kuthikaal vatha kudineer and Nochi ilai kattu for kuthikaal vatham(Calcaneal spur)

An open labelled double arm non randomised phase II clinical trial to compare the efficacy of VARMA MANIPULATION with KUTHIKAAL VATHA KUDINEER (internal)and NOCHI ILAI KATTU(external)in the treatment of KUTHIKAAL VATHAM

Eligibility

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: patient having symptoms of sharp pain like knife in the heel when standing up in the morning ,a dull ache in the heel throughout the rest of the day patient who are willing to give radiological investigation and provide blood for lap invetigation patient willing to sign the informed consent stating that he/she will conscientiously sick to the treatment during 48 days but can option out of the trial of his/her own conscious giscretion

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: fracture of the foot ,pagets disease affecting the calcanium,rupture of Achilles tendon,systemic disorder like TB,DM,HIV,Leukaemia

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
Assessment of change from baseline in Universal Pain Assessment scale at day 48 between GroupI(Varma therapy)and GropII(Medicine and Varma therapy) comparison of efficacy in patient GroupI and GroupIITimepoint: 48 days

Secondary

MeasureTime frame
Assessment of quality of life by Universal Pain score scale.Assessment of safety parametersTimepoint: 48 days
